Hey null, would you like to subscribe to our awesome weekly local deals newsletter ?Of course, you can easily unsubscribe whenever you want.
59 Crockford Blvd, Scarborough, ON, M1R 3B7
Category: Car Repair & Service
100 Select Ave, Scarborough, ON, M1V 4A7
Category: Auto Repair Garages
4630 Dufferin St, North York, ON, M3H 5S4
Category: New Car Dealers
19 Vanley Cres, North York, ON, M3J 2B7
View all (9)